WebApr 13, 2024 · Unlike a 3 lug MP5 flash hider that obscures a muzzle blast, a muzzle brake is intended to mitigate recoil. It does this by adjusting the manner in which gasses are ported at the muzzle. For instance, some muzzle brakes port gasses up at the top of the muzzle, which helps direct force downward. WebCompensators and muzzle brakes both affect the felt recoil of firearms. The main difference is the level of effectiveness of the attachment. Compensators reduce felt recoil significantly and come standard on higher calibers. Muzzle brakes reduce felt recoil as a secondary goal and are typically used on lower calibers.
